RF signal digitization is a critical component in modern communication base stations, determining the base station‘s signal demodulation accuracy, multi-mode compatibility, interference suppression capability, and network coverage quality. With the widespread adoption of 5G technology and the large-scale deployment of multi-mode base stations, base stations must process multi-band signals including GSM, EDGE, W-CDMA, LTE, and 5G NR. This necessitates analog-to-digital converters with high-speed sampling, high-precision conversion, and low-power consumption characteristics.
GXSC‘s four-channel 14-bit 125MHz ADC features high sampling rates, high signal-to-noise ratio, intermediate frequency sampling capability, and a compact package design. It is ideally suited for base station RF signal digitization requirements and serves as the preferred component for applications including multi-mode base stations, smart antenna systems, and software-defined radio. Each channel‘s ADC core employs a multi-stage, differential pipeline architecture and integrates output error correction logic. Each ADC incorporates a wide-bandwidth, differential sampling-and-hold analog input amplifier supporting user-selectable input ranges. Key product advantages include:

The GXSC ADC outputs data directly to two external 16-bit output ports configurable as 1.8V CMOS or LVDS. Flexible power-down options significantly reduce power consumption when needed. Configuration and control utilize a three-wire SPI-compatible serial interface. To accommodate diverse application requirements and scenarios, this ADC offers a product family with selectable speed grades of 60MSPS, 80MSPS, 105MSPS, and 125MSPS, enabling flexible power management.
